    Another case from Gateway House Picadilly here - my motorbike was having mechanical issues and I couldn't get it started for a few minutes. Was sat on my bike the whole time trying to figure out what to do. Debt Recovery Plus said it looks like I was just sat on the bike texting, and asked why I didn't supply evidence of the breakdown in my appeal to UKCPS. 

    The signs at this location state no stopping on the road, however I was technically not on the road - I was in a kind of lay-by section which was clearly marked with a solid white line. I purposely chose this spot so I wasn't causing an obstruction.

    They conveniently left out the photos of me rolling the bike away, down the hill, trying to jump start it.

    Are there any updates on previous LBAs for this particular area? 

    I know the advice is to never contact the debt collectors, but I've already made that mistake. Why shouldn't we contact them?
